Joomla is a free and open-source content management system (CMS) designed for publishing web content. Launched in 2005, it was developed as a fork of the now-defunct Mambo CMS. Over the years, Joomla has grown into one of the most widely used CMS platforms globally, powering over 2 million active websites across various industries.

Its name, derived from the Swahili word “Jumla” meaning “all together,” reflects its community-driven development approach. Joomla is maintained by a vibrant ecosystem of developers, designers, and users worldwide who constantly contribute to its development, documentation, and support.

Unlike CMSs that rely heavily on posts and pages, Joomla allows marketers to organize content in a more structured way using Articles, Categories, and Custom Fields. This is particularly useful when managing large volumes of content or tailoring content types for different campaigns.
For instance, you can create different templates and custom fields for blog articles, case studies, testimonials, and product listings — all managed from a centralized dashboard.
Joomla offers native multilingual support, enabling businesses to run multilingual websites without relying on third-party plugins. This is critical for global brands looking to reach audiences in different regions, catering to localized content, SEO, and cultural relevance.
With Joomla, you can assign different roles and permissions to users — editors, marketers, contributors, etc. — with granularity. This ensures that content creation, editing, and publishing processes are streamlined and secure.
For marketing teams, this feature supports collaborative workflows without the risk of unauthorized changes.

Out of the box, Joomla is more SEO-ready than many other CMS platforms. It includes several native features that lay the groundwork for optimizing content and website structure in alignment with search engine requirements.
Joomla allows the creation of Search Engine Friendly (SEF) URLs without additional plugins. These URLs:
In the Global Configuration settings, marketers can enable SEF URLs and URL rewriting easily, ensuring all links across the site are human-readable and optimized for crawling.

This metadata helps search engines understand page content and avoids duplicate content issues. With tools like EFSEO (Easy Frontend SEO), managing these elements becomes even simpler from the frontend.
Sitemaps help search engines navigate your website more effectively. Extensions like OSMap or JSitemap Pro generate comprehensive sitemaps, including articles, categories, and custom pages, and support submission to Google Search Console and Bing Webmaster Tools.
Sitemaps are also essential for indexing new pages quickly — a major concern in content-heavy marketing strategies.

Most Joomla templates are mobile-responsive by default. With frameworks like Helix Ultimate, Gantry, or T4, marketers can ensure optimal viewing across all devices without hiring a separate mobile developer.
